Output ed6cb6109f8602e62c3857f9a635cc5fd4fab98f96a91a869cc2bcd18a901585:13

value
764681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ff21f98c8561ee0152321cac75ee8d4b0ed9206a OP_EQUAL
address
3Qx2w55CGkNAiuqYoiSaTc3iBkmghuurgt
transaction
ed6cb6109f8602e62c3857f9a635cc5fd4fab98f96a91a869cc2bcd18a901585
spent
true